在当今这个数据爆炸的时代,如何高效、可靠地管理海量数据成为了企业关注的焦点。云存储作为数据存储的重要手段,其内部采用的键值对(Key-Value)存储模式,在简化数据管理、提升效率与可靠性方面发挥了至关重要的作用。本文将揭秘键值对在云存储中的应用,以及如何带来诸多优势。
键值对的基本概念
首先,我们来了解一下什么是键值对。键值对是一种简单的数据存储方式,其中每个数据项都由一个键(Key)和一个值(Value)组成。在键值对存储中,键用于唯一标识数据项,而值则存储了实际的数据内容。
简化数据管理
1. 数据结构简单
相较于传统的关系型数据库和文件系统,键值对存储的数据结构更为简单。这种简单性使得数据管理变得更加直观和便捷。例如,在键值对存储中,用户只需关注键和值之间的关系,无需考虑复杂的表结构、索引等。
2. 高效的数据访问
由于键值对存储的数据结构简单,查询效率较高。用户可以通过键直接访问数据,无需遍历整个数据集。这种高效的数据访问方式,对于需要快速读取大量数据的场景具有重要意义。
3. 支持多种数据类型
键值对存储支持多种数据类型,如字符串、整数、浮点数、列表、字典等。这使得用户可以灵活地存储和管理各类数据,提高了数据利用率。
提升效率与可靠性
1. 高并发性能
键值对存储系统通常采用分布式架构,可以支持高并发访问。在云存储场景下,高并发性能意味着可以同时处理大量用户请求,提高整体效率。
2. 数据冗余与备份
键值对存储系统通常具备数据冗余和备份机制。通过将数据分布在多个节点上,即使某个节点出现故障,也不会影响数据的完整性和可靠性。
3. 自动扩展
键值对存储系统可以根据需求自动扩展存储容量。在云存储场景下,这种自动扩展能力可以保证系统始终具备足够的存储空间,满足用户需求。
应用场景
1. 分布式缓存
键值对存储在分布式缓存场景中具有广泛应用。通过将热点数据存储在缓存中,可以显著提高数据访问速度,降低数据库压力。
2. NoSQL数据库
键值对存储是NoSQL数据库的核心技术之一。NoSQL数据库以其高性能、高可用性和易扩展性等特点,在处理大规模数据方面具有显著优势。
3. 物联网(IoT)
在物联网领域,键值对存储可以用于存储和处理设备产生的海量数据。其简单、高效的特点,使得键值对存储在物联网领域具有广泛应用前景。
总结
键值对在云存储中的应用,有效简化了数据管理,提升了效率和可靠性。随着技术的不断发展,键值对存储将在更多领域发挥重要作用。
